Long <br />Grand Junction, Colorado 81501-2668 Division Director <br />Re: D Road Gravel Pit, Application No. M-2002-046, Conditional Use Permit (CUP). <br />Deaz Ronnie: <br />This Office has received The City of Grand Junction's letter concerning the laps of the CUP for the <br />above referenced site. The decision date for this application is June 10 , 2002. Based on the fact that <br />there has been no objections received to date it appears as if the decision date will stand. This will be <br />well before the June 25s', 2002 Planning Commission Meeting. If objections aze received, the decision <br />date would be pushed back to July 10~', 2002. Construction Rules and Regulations require that all <br />Local, State and Federal permits be annlied for, but not necessarily issued, for staff to make a decision <br />on a permit application. However, the Rules state that all Local, State and Federal permits must be in <br />place before the operation can begin. If Ephemeral Resources were to begin any operations on site prior <br />to the City's issuance of the CUP, they would be in violation of the Rules and subject to a Mined Land <br />Reclamation Board hearing with possible civil penalties and possible permit termination. If a CUP were <br />denied, then the project could never move forward and no disturbance could occur. <br />If you need additional information, please contact me at the Division of 1Vlinerals and Geology, Grand <br />Junction Field Office, 101 S. 3rd St., Suite 301, Grand Junction, Colorado 81501, telephone no. <br />970.241.1117. <br />Sincerely, <br />1~. ~~ <br />G.
